Michelin Guide Taiwan yesterday announced that 139 eateries in Taipei, Taichung, Tainan and Kaohsiung had received the Bib Gourmand Award, down from 141 last year.
This year’s list of Michelin star-rated restaurants is to be unveiled on Thursday next week.
The Bib Gourmand Award was created to recognize restaurants that offer a quality three-course meal at NT$1,000 or less.
Photo: CNA
“The Bib Gourmand list in the sixth edition of the Michelin Guide Taiwan has selected 139 Taiwanese eateries, covering more than 20 types of cuisines. This has shown the diversity and maturity of Taiwan and its ability to embrace innovation and traditions,” Gwendal Poullennec, the international director of Michelin Guides, was quoted as saying in a news release.
Of the 139 Bib Gourmand restaurants, 45 are in Taipei, 31 are in Taichung, 36 are in Tainan and 27 are in Kaohsiung.
The number of Bib Gourmand restaurants in Tainan increased to 36 from 27 last year.
Of the 26 restaurants that made it to the Bib Gourmand for the first time this year, three are in Taipei, four are in Taichung, 10 are in Tainan and nine are in Kaohsiung.
The new Bib Gourmand eateries in Taipei are vegetarian restaurant Monsoon, Hugh dessert dining and seafood restaurant Hsiao Chuo Chih Chia.
The new eateries in Taichung are Saka, which features chicken braised in rice wine, dessert shop Minimal, Lao Shih Kuan Noodles and Night School Braised Pork Rice.
The new eateries in Tainan are A Wen Rice Cake, Cigu Oyster House, Hao Nung Chia Rice Cake, Hsi Lo Tien Beef Soup, Huang Chia Shrimp Roll, San Hao Yi Kung Tao Angelica Duck, seafood restaurant Xie Shopkeeper, seafood restaurant Black-faced Spoonbill Canteen, Chen Shi Noodles and Jai Mi Ba Noodles.
The new eateries Kaohsiung are seafood restaurant Chao Ming; Erge Shih Tang, which serves Taiwanese cuisine; Ibu Kitchen, which serves Bunun food; Cianjin Braised Pork Rice; Hou Chi Duck Rice; Lao Ye Restaurant; Liao Chi Rice Cake; Mi Yuan Tzu Steamed Glutinous Rice; and Apis Grill.

Taiwan was ranked the fourth-safest country in the world with a score of 82.9, trailing only Andorra, the United Arab Emirates and Qatar in Numbeo’s Safety Index by Country report. Taiwan’s score improved by 0.1 points compared with last year’s mid-year report, which had Taiwan fourth with a score of 82.8. However, both scores were lower than in last year’s first review, when Taiwan scored 83.3, and are a long way from when Taiwan was named the second-safest country in the world in 2021, scoring 84.8. Authorities yesterday elaborated on the rules governing Employment Gold Cards after a US cardholder was barred from entering Taiwan for six years after working without a permit during a 2023 visit. American YouTuber LeLe Farley was barred after already being approved for an Employment Gold Card, he said in a video published on his channel on Saturday. Farley, who has more than 420,000 subscribers on his YouTube channel, was approved for his Gold Card last month, but was told at a check-in counter at the Los Angeles International Airport that he could not enter Taiwan.
